Boniface, The Deep-Diving Dachshund



Thanks to the many readers who sent in links to news stories about 'Boniface,' the Russian Diving Dachshund.  We got so many emails about the story, we can't begin to thank everyone, but trust us, we're humbly grateful for the story tips!  It's funny how odd little stories like this blow up to be global news.  We first featured Boniface back on May 6, 2010 with little fanfare, but once The Associated Press sends out a news story, it sure goes viral - which happened over the weekend.  And it's great when Dachshunds get such global attention!
Here's the breakdown from the AP:

MOSCOW — Any dachshund owner knows the feisty breed rarely backs off from a challenge, but one in Russia is taking that reputation to new heights — or depths.
The dog named Boniface is learning how to scuba dive.
Owner Sergei Gorbunov, a professional diver in the Pacific Coast city of Vladivostok had a diving suit complete with helmet made for the dog and is teaching him the tricks of the trade.
In a recent demonstration, Boniface barked eagerly as Gorbunov readied the equipment and uncomplainingly endured being hung upside-down as Gorbunov fitted the suit on him.
Once underwater, he seemed to have a different outlook, emitting some high-pitched whines.
Gobunov says, "Underwater, I don't think he experiences any stress."

Royal Dachshund Watch: Caroline, Princess of Hanover

We are Royalty after all, and as such, we love it when we're favored by the Monarchs.   Caroline, Princess of Hanover, formally styled Her Royal Highness The Princess of Hanover, has returned to reside in Monte Carlo with her children.  The Princess of Hanover is the eldest child of the late Prince Rainier III of Monaco and his wife, the former American film actress Grace Kelly. She is seen here with her two Dachshund puppies on June 25, 2010, while watching her daughter Charlotte perform in the Equestrian Grand Prix.  Source.

Blind Dachshund Wanders Into Traffic; Causes Wreck; Reunited With Humans

Thankfully, neither the driver nor the Dachshund were injured in Liberty, Missouri, when a blind Dachshund found its way into traffic, causing the driver to smash into a curb.  KansasCity.com reports:

There are happy endings.
Police reunited a blind dachshund with its owners this afternoon, about 14 hours after it meandered into traffic causing a wreck.
Police were able to track down the owners through the dog’s rabies vaccination tag. It took a while to reach the owners because they were out looking for the lost dog.
The owners didn’t know the dog had gotten away. It wandered into the street about 10:45 p.m. Monday near Sumac Drive and Claywoods Parkway in Liberty.
A driver in what is believed to be a 1995 Toyota saw the dog, swerved to miss it and ended up striking a curb, said Sgt. Matt Kellogg, a police spokesman. The driver was not injured, but her car was not drivable after the crash.
An officer took the dog and brought it to animal control.
